Job Description

The Principal Operations  Business Partner plays a critical role in driving operational rigor and execution discipline across the Product and Specialist organizations. This role is designed for a strong self‑starter who can operate independently, bring structure to ambiguity, and proactively identify and solve business problems. 

This individual owns the operational frameworks required to track product adoption, ensure account hygiene, surface risks early, and drive accountability to outcomes. Success in this role requires sound judgment, strong problem‑solving skills, and the ability to influence cross‑functional leaders without reliance on prescriptive direction.

Key Responsibilities

  • Own and drive  core operational cadences across Product and Specialist teams to review key deals, ensure effective handoffs, and improve execution quality 

  • Establish and maintain  operational rigor for tracking product adoption, account health, and execution risks 

  • Define, track, and drive accountability to  business KPIs , ensuring consistent performance measurement against targets 

  • Lead end‑to‑end preparation for  QBR/QPRs, annual planning , and ongoing account assignment governance 

  • Proactively  identify business risks, execution gaps, and friction points , surfacing issues early with data‑backed recommendations 

  • Translate ambiguous problems into  clear processes, metrics, and action plans

  • Partner cross‑functionally to close process gaps and drive durable solutions—not just recommendations 

  • Document current‑ and future‑state processes to establish scalable playbooks and operational standards 

  • Assess downstream impacts to the field organization and drive targeted communication and enablement as needed 

Qualifications

  • Proven experience leading complex, cross‑functional initiatives between Product Organizations and Go‑To‑Market teams 

  • Operational mindset, push for standardization and cross-team alignment, drive alignment when no natural owner exists

  • Ability to frame risk and recommendations at strategic level (more advisory/trusted advisor than just data support); bridge between product strategy and field reality / tools

  • Demonstrated success operating as a  self‑starter , prioritizing work effectively across multiple high‑stakes initiatives 

  • Strong  problem‑solving and analytical skills , with the ability to break down complex or ambiguous issues into executable actions 

  • Track record of  creating structure where none exists and improving operational discipline at scale 

  • Ability to influence across multiple functions and leadership levels  without formal authority

  • Data‑driven mindset with experience defining KPIs and using insights to guide leadership decisions 

  • Comfortable operating in fast‑paced, high‑growth, and evolving environments  

Requirements

  • Bachelor’s degree required; advanced degree a plus 

  • 12+ years of progressive experience in operations, business analytics, or a related field within a technology or high‑growth environment 

  • Proven success executing high‑impact initiatives that require cross‑departmental alignment 

  • Strong written, verbal, and executive‑level communication skills 

  • Ability to work independently with minimal oversight while partnering effectively across teams
